Output af160db45f76307ea48e2588d6645736682cbe836191bb24cab6996380a2b646:0

value
3000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a97f9956a32a56c6b82413f733405acef77ab27 OP_EQUAL
address
3QY2uuSouwk8cuJuXrmEm7Usybm3zy3MAd
transaction
af160db45f76307ea48e2588d6645736682cbe836191bb24cab6996380a2b646
confirmations
189469
spent
true